When selecting a photo editor for background removal, it’s crucial to focus on key features that can elevate your editing experience:
- AI Automation: Seek out software that harnesses artificial intelligence to automate the process. This not only ensures accuracy but also speeds up your workflow.
- Edge Detection: Look for tools with effective edge detection, especially for complex images with hair or intricate details. Industry leaders stress that effective edge detection minimizes overcutting and preserves the natural look of subjects, which is vital for achieving professional results.
- Batch Processing: If you have multiple images to edit, choose software that supports batch processing. This feature can save you significant time and effort.
- User Interface: A simple and intuitive interface greatly enhances your editing experience, particularly for beginners who may feel overwhelmed.
- Image Quality: Ensure the software can produce high-resolution images without compromising quality, as this is essential for professional use.
- Integration Options: Verify that the program can integrate with other software you utilize.
By concentrating on these features, you can effectively narrow down your options and discover the best photo editor that perfectly aligns with your specific needs.
Evaluate and Compare Available Photo Editors
To effectively evaluate and compare photo editors for background removal, follow these essential steps:
- Start by compiling a list of renowned tools, focusing on the features and their capabilities. Tools like Photoshop, Canva, Remove.bg, and Claid consistently rank high due to their robust features and user satisfaction.
- Read Reviews and Ratings: Investigate reviews on platforms such as PCMag and G2. For example, Photoshop, recognized as the industry standard, boasts a G2 rating of 4.5 out of 5, underscoring its reliability and effectiveness in background removal tasks. Similarly, Canva, with a commendable rating of 4.7 out of 5, reflecting its user-friendly interface and efficiency. Remove.bg is particularly praised as the best option because of its speed and precision, making it a go-to choice for users who demand quick results.
- Compare Features: Create a comparison chart that highlights key features, pricing models, and user experiences for each application. This visual representation clarifies the differences between options, such as Photoshop's advanced editing tools versus Canva's intuitive design resources. Don't forget to include pricing models, which range from free options like NoBG.space and Pixelcut to subscription-based services.
- Consider Your Needs: Assess your specific requirements, such as the need for batch processing or advanced editing capabilities. If you frequently handle large quantities of images, solutions like Remove.bg and Claid, known for their efficiency, may be particularly beneficial.
- Trial Versions: Take advantage of free trials or demo versions to experience the tools firsthand. This practical approach allows you to evaluate usability and effectiveness, ensuring the selected resource aligns with your editing needs. Tools like NoBG.space and Pixelcut offer free options for occasional use, providing additional choices for users.
By systematically assessing these resources, you can make an informed decision to choose the best photo editor that meets your needs.
Once you've narrowed down your choices, it's time to rigorously test the selected editors:
- Set Up Test Scenarios: Prepare a collection of images that reflect the types of settings you typically work with. Include various complexities - solid colors, patterns, and intricate details - to ensure comprehensive evaluation.
- Measure Performance: Speed is crucial, especially when handling large volumes of images.
- Assess Accuracy: After testing, closely examine results. Look for artifacts or inaccuracies that may necessitate further editing.
- Evaluate Usability: Consider the user interface and ease of navigation. An intuitive tool can significantly enhance your workflow.
- Gather Feedback: Involve team members or peers in the testing process to improve the selection.
By conducting thorough tests, you can confidently select a photo editor.
